One standout benefit lies in its antioxidant properties. Think of it as a shield against oxidative stress, the invisible wear and tear from pollution and poor eating habits. Studies, such as those from the National Institutes of Health, highlight how vitamin C neutralizes free radicals, potentially lowering the risk of chronic conditions like heart disease. Enhancing Skin Health and Slowing the Signs of Aging
Beyond immunity, vitamin C is a skincare ally, promoting collagen synthesis to keep skin firm and elastic. It’s like an internal sculptor, refining your appearance from within. This benefit extends to wound healing, where vitamin C accelerates tissue repair. For those with active lifestyles, like hikers or gardeners, it means quicker recovery from scrapes, turning potential setbacks into minor blips.

Practical Tips to Maximize Your Vitamin C Gains
To truly leverage vitamin C, think beyond pills and plates. Store fruits like apples in the fridge to preserve their potency, as heat can erode this nutrient like wind eroding cliffs. Avoid overcooking vegetables—steam broccoli instead of boiling it to retain up to 90% of its vitamin C content.
